AN ACT TO PROHIBIT THE CREATION OF A VACCINE MANDATE BY USE OF AN EXECUTIVE ORDER OR THE RULEMAKING PROCESS.Intro. by Kidwell, Hanig, Moss.

Bill summary
Amends Article 3 of Chapter 95 of the General Statutes to add GS 95-28.2A prohibiting franchisers from requiring franchisees or franchise employees to use personal protective equipment (PPE) in excess of what is required by law during a state of emergency declared under GS 166A-19.20 (Gubernatorial or Legislative Declarations of Emergency). Contractual terms resulting in violations of this section are void.
